david at ms.uky.edu (David Herron -- One of the vertebrae) writes:
>..................................................... Will the parallel
>port on the 3b1 do both input and output?
I wondered about something like this from the perspective of hooking
relays and sensors. I discovered to my dismay that the UNIXpc doesn't
use a nice flexible parallel i/o chip, but rather a simple latch for
output and a couple of other bits of input to test for data strobe
and printer ready. If you can be satisfied with just a few bits,
you might be able to write a replacement driver and use it, but
it doesn't look fun.
